Europe in Hands
Europe in Hands is an immersive youth engagement program designed to empower young people by deepening their understanding of European governance, values, and social responsibility. Over the course of 8 days, 15-20 selected participants will travel to France, Belgium, and Luxembourg for a transformative experience that combines study visits, workshops, and intercultural exchanges. The program provides an in-depth exploration of European institutions, democratic principles, and cultural diversity, offering participants firsthand knowledge that will benefit their personal and professional development.
Participants will explore how European policies shape democratic processes, engage in cross-cultural dialogue, and acquire insights into social responsibility and governance across the European Union.

The Mediterranean Initiative for Climate (MIC)
Daughter of the Mediterranean was a partner in the second edition of the Mediterranean Initiative for Climate (MIC) project, which took place in Hurghada, Egypt.
the Mediterranean Initiative for Climate (MIC) is the first Egyptian initiative with a Mediterranean focus that addresses raising awareness and environmental education about the issue of climate change through a non-formal education approach in all of its activities aiming to raise awareness and education about climate change and building the capacities of young men and women in the field of climate change, qualifying young men and women in the environmental field scientifically and practically, launching initiatives that consider green and blue economies, gender, and working on building innovative solutions and recommendations for decision-makers.

The project's activities vary and include awareness campaigns on social media, where successful international, regional, and local stories and experiences are shared, along with the launch of pro-environmental hashtags, knowledge and information competitions, opening the door for participation to submit scientific and informative articles on climate change and working on publishing them. Moreover, it includes workshops on climate change in the fields of (building community initiatives - building support and advocacy campaigns - awareness workshops on the issue of climate change), Preparing specialized trainers in the field of climate change
according to official studies and reports specialized in the field of climate change. As well as training in writing public policy papers to develop innovative solutions and recommendations for environmental issues, particularly climate change.
